Witness the world's highest tides at Reversing Falls Rapids, where the Bay of Fundy pushes the Saint John River backward twice daily. The historic City Market's bell-topped hall has hosted local vendors since 1876, offering dulse, maple treats, and maritime crafts. Wander through King's Square, where the bandstand and fountain create a Victorian-era atmosphere downtown. The New Brunswick Museum reveals regional history, from shipbuilding to the area's geological past. After exploring Stonehammer UNESCO Global Geopark's billion years of Earth history, catch a performance at the ornate Imperial Theatre. The walkable uptown features loyalist-era architecture that survived the Great Fire of 1877, telling stories of a city built by those determined to remain British after the American Revolution.
